I will say as someone who is watching the US one it's actually a lot of fun. Despite it being made up of reality stars of various degrees (And John Bercow) it's not really *drama* focused as you would think (Though hilariously one player - a boxer - just left because he couldn't emotionally handle picking the wrong person and sending them home.). If anything it's hyperfocused on the game because you have people from SURVIVOR, BIG BROTHER and THE CHALLENGE all of which are social networking games, and it's one of those things that is causing a subtle divide in the house because the other set of players are not from shows like that at all. It makes for a pretty interesting game because cliques can be formed before the show even starts and that can be a help or it can be a hindrance depending on who you are.

Plus you have the bonus of Alan Cumming chowing down on the scenery.
